Output b88891626abcf754701e1351fe5c6a9574544a656d7f5a2e8aa99fa40cb2f3e4:21

value
1128749
script pubkey
OP_0 OP_PUSHBYTES_20 dd8c27d9824a560471f269e2967d361d009cec57
address
bc1qmkxz0kvzfftqgu0jd83fvlfkr5qfemzht6mxrp
transaction
b88891626abcf754701e1351fe5c6a9574544a656d7f5a2e8aa99fa40cb2f3e4